Fundamental Pronunciation

/fʌn.dəˈmen.təl/

Fundamental Definition

adjective

Definition

forming a necessary base or core; of central importance.

In ZH

构成必要基础或核心的;至关重要的。

How to Use Fundamental in a Sentence

  • Education is a fundamental right for every child.
  • Trust is fundamental to a good relationship.
  • The fundamental principles of physics are essential for understanding the universe.
  • Freedom of speech is a fundamental aspect of democracy.
  • Water is fundamental for life on Earth.
noun

Definition

a central or primary rule or principle upon which something is based.

In ZH

基于某事的中心或主要规则或原则。

How to Use Fundamental in a Sentence

  • The fundamentals of economics are taught in this course.
  • Understanding the fundamentals of mathematics is crucial for success in science.
  • He emphasized the fundamentals of teamwork in his lecture.
  • The coach focused on the fundamentals of basketball in practice.
  • The fundamentals of art include color theory and composition.
